Glen Johnson expects to leave Liverpool

Liverpool defender Glen Johnson admits that he is expecting to leave Anfield when his current deal expires in the summer.

Liverpool defender Glen Johnson has admitted that he does not expect to stay at the club when his deal expires this summer.

The 30-year-old has struggled to maintain his first-choice spot in Brendan Rodgers's side this season and has been linked with a switch to Barcelona.

When asked whether he was resigned to leaving Anfield, Johnson told Sky Sports News: "I would have thought so - I haven't got a contract.

"We'll have to wait and see. I don't think so but we have to wait and see."

Johnson, who has 54 England caps, joined Liverpool from Portsmouth in 2009.
